I am only part way through Paul VanderKlay's video "Wokism is about Transcending the Constraints of the Physical World," in which he critiques in a very friendly and empathetic manner Keith Woods' Wokism and our Transhuman Future; but I recommend it. He deals with the idea that gender/self has no relation to the material world, among other things. (VanderKlay is a Reformed theologian.)
And ta dah! "The evolution of language is deeply part of the evolution of the imaginary in which we inhabit as individuals and that we create amongst each other as a society." Wokism seeks to utterly change that critical metaphysical language denoting the transcendent, to an imaginary construct divorced from material reality, including the reality of the body.
